共有25篇文章,第1页,共2

  • iOS 学习日志 (1) --- FMDataBaseQueue[博客]
    那份牵挂给了谁 发表于 2014-04-18 17:26|0次评论|3576次阅读
    多线程操作sqlite数据库,使用FMDataBaseQueue 返回一个值。 1,返回数组 NSMutableArray *myArray = [NSMutableArray array];     [manageQueue.dbQueue inDatabase:^(FMDatabase *db) {         FMResultSet *rs = [db executeQuery:selectSql]; ...
  • FMDataBaseQueue 多线程操作Error calling sqlite3_step (21: out of memory) rs [提问]
    那份牵挂给了谁 发表于 2014-04-18 09:53|2次评论|2097次阅读
    使用FMDataBaseQueue 多线程操作数据库的时候 Error calling sqlite3_step (21: out of memory) rs  出问题了。有人知道怎么解决嘛? 这是代码  - (FMResultSet *) selectWithSQLStr:(NSString *) sql {     __block FMResultSet *rs = nil;     dbQueue = [FMDatab...
  • SQLite数据库实际运用[博客]
    哥特复心 发表于 2014-01-07 00:34|0次评论|3298次阅读
    SQLite在我们这些运用过其他数据库的人手里,其实根本就不算是数据库,因为sqlite实在是太小了,而且sqlite中的数据类型 (name text, age integer, phoneNo text)都是假的,只是为了和其他数据库一样操作而已!下面是SQLite中经常运用的操作语句 -- 创建数据表,定义存储数...
  • IOS NSPredicate 查询、搜索[博客]
    vimfung 发表于 2013-11-14 22:03|2次评论|718次阅读
    简述:Cocoa框架中的NSPredicate用于查询,原理和用法都类似于SQL中的where,作用相当于数据库的过滤取。 最常用到的函数 + (NSPredicate *)predicateWithFormat:(NSString *)predicateFormat, ...; 1.比较运算符 > 、< 、== 、 >= 、<= 、 != 例:@"number >= 99"   2....
  • 关于xcode上sqlite3添加到项目后,编译错误!!!![博客]
    鸟屁不会的程序猿 发表于 2013-11-04 18:20|0次评论|620次阅读
    sqlite3添加到项目后,编译错误!!!! 每当我把sqllite3 所有文件添加到项目中就会报如下错误。 clang: error: linker command failed with exit code 1 (use -v to see invocation) 环境: xcode5.0 .1 cocos2d-x 2.2 PS:win+vs2010无此错误 删除目录内的 shell.c 关于...
  • coredata 分页查询数据[博客]
    孙启超 发表于 2013-08-07 18:34|0次评论|2339次阅读
    其实分页查询我第一反映是用SQLite的查询语句来操作,后来想想Core Data底层也是调用SQLite,应该也是可以分页查询的 不过iPhone开发毕竟中文资料不多,翻了下官方英文文档,找到下面的方法,主要使用下面两个函数 1 2 3 4 // 限定查询结果的数量 setFetchLimit // 查询的偏...
  • objective-c sqlite3 最原始的使用[博客]
    孙启超 发表于 2013-01-15 13:48|1次评论|945次阅读
    首先需要创建4个textfield,目的是把4个text存入到数据库中去,触发事件是在点击home键的时候。当再次进入到程序的时候再从数据库中读取text的值并显示。 然后命名之所以采用1234这种类型是因为遍历的时候比较方便 @property (nonatomic, retain) IBOutlet UITextField...
  • sqlite数据库插入和读取图片数据 (for ios)[博客]
    AmoyAI 发表于 2012-12-17 08:52|0次评论|2643次阅读
    在iOS下用sqlite数据库存储图片,先把你的图片转换成 NSData 形式,然后在数据库添加一行 blob 数据 假定数据库中存在表 test_table(name,image), 下面代码将图片文件test.png的二进制数据写到sqlite数据库: char *name = "test"; NSString * nameString = [NSString str...
  • iOS 四种保存数据的方式![博客]
    雾灵峰 发表于 2012-11-26 17:17|0次评论|1938次阅读
    在iOS开发过程中,不管是做什么应用,都会碰到数据保存的问题。将数据保存到本地,能够让程序的运行更加流畅,不会出现让人厌恶的菊花形状,使得用户体验更好。下面介绍一下数据保存的方式: 1.NSKeyedArchiver:采用归档的形式来保存数据,该数据对象需要遵守NSCoding协议...
  • Objective-C中Sqlite3持久层框架[博客]
    于赟 发表于 2012-11-18 09:44|1次评论|589次阅读
    Objective-c中Sqlite3持久层框架是本文要介绍的内容,Cocoa与Cocoa Touch(主要是指iphone,ipad,ipod等等)都对sqlite3提供了良好的支持,但objective-c语言中的sqlite3持久层框架确没有java中那样丰富与强大、灵活,直到我发现sqlitepersistentobjects这个框架。 这个框架...
  • 将sqlite数据库复制到用户目录[博客]
    于赟 发表于 2012-11-18 09:32|0次评论|420次阅读
    Sqlite如何在IOS开发中应用是本文要介绍的内容,主要是来学习在IOS开发中sqlite数据库的使用方法。sqlite数据库初始化,复制到用户目录,并判断是否数据库已经存在,或者复制是否成功! 在AppDelegate.m中输入以下代码,以便复制预置数据库到指定doucment目录 ...
  • Mac下sqlite3的学习总结[博客]
    stlwtr 发表于 2012-09-26 13:08|0次评论|1702次阅读
    1. 头文件添加 sqlite3.h 2. 库文件添加 libsqlite3.dylib 添加方法:点击工程名->targets->Link Binary With Libraries->'+'号->输入文件名libsqlite3.dylib->选中,点击add。 3. 打开数据库 sqlite3 *db; rc = sqlite3_open("/path/databaseFile",&db); if (rc != S...
  • OC中关联SQLITE数据库[博客]
    Sarah_doo 发表于 2012-09-11 09:56|0次评论|1601次阅读
    1、在终端上创建数据库:sqlite3 mydata.db;create table person(id,name,age); create table if not exists person(id,name,age);//如果没有这个表,就创建,有不创建 create table if not exists person(id interger primary key autoincrement,name text,age interger);...
  • 在mac [iOS ]中进行 SQLite 操作[博客]
    zxcasdasde 发表于 2012-08-17 20:53|0次评论|753次阅读
    给出完整代码,都是自己做了,已经验证可以工作。运行code之前,先加入libsqlite3.lib 【add from exist framework】.这里的操作主要针对 int 型 数据,其他数据对应的修改即可。   // // SQLiteDb.h // Sqlite3Test // // Created by podevor@gmail.com on 12-8-17. ...
  • sqlite的创建数据库,表,插入查看数据 [博客]
    jackyyang 发表于 2012-07-15 16:43|0次评论|1502次阅读
    IOS sqlite数据库操作。步骤是: 先加入sqlite开发库libsqlite3.dylib, 新建或打开数据库, 创建数据表, 插入数据, 查询数据并打印 1、新建项目sqliteDemo,添加使用sqlite的库libsqlite3.dylib 2、sqlite 的方法 sqlite3          *db, 数据库句柄,跟文件句柄FIL...
  • iPhone实战:操作SQLite[博客]
    vimfung 发表于 2012-07-07 00:35|4次评论|1701次阅读
    SQLite是一款轻量级的数据库,是遵守ACID的关联式数据库管理系统,它的设计目标是嵌入式的,而且目前已经在很多嵌入式产品中使用了它,它占用资源非常的低,在嵌入式设备中,可能只需要几百K的内存就够了。它能够支持Windows/Linux/Unix等等主流的操作系统,同时能够跟很多...
  • 工程中导入sqlite -sqlite 基础教程(1)[博客]
    晨曦之光 发表于 2012-03-12 18:18|0次评论|537次阅读
    声明 欢迎转载,但是请尊重作者劳动成果,转载请保留此框内声明,谢谢。 文章出处:http://blog.csdn.net/iukey sqlite是纯C实现的,所以注定了它是一个跨平台利器,在android与IOS下均能使用,而且完全可以写出通用的代码,方便我们移植。当然Android和IOS下都有封装过的s...
  • sqlite 实例教程 IOS下用sqlite打造词典-IOS开发[博客]
    晨曦之光 发表于 2012-03-12 18:18|0次评论|1008次阅读
    声明 欢迎转载,但是请尊重作者劳动成果,转载请保留此框内声明,谢谢。 文章出处:http://blog.csdn.net/iukey sqlite 是个好东西,对于移动平台来说。一直想写有关sqlite的教程,但是不知道从何写起,考虑了很久,还是从一个小Demo 谈起吧。我写了一个精简版的词典,实现...
  • 创建表-sqlite 基础教程(5)[博客]
    晨曦之光 发表于 2012-03-12 18:18|0次评论|377次阅读
    声明 欢迎转载,但是请尊重作者劳动成果,转载请保留此框内声明,谢谢。 文章出处:http://blog.csdn.net/iukey 前面的教程我们学习了两个函数 sqlite3_open 和  sqlite3_close 。这一节我们将学习另一个很重要的函数 sqlite3_exec ,这个函数的功能就是执行 SQL 语句。我们...
  • sqlite 中的数据类型 -sqlite 基础教程(2)[博客]
    晨曦之光 发表于 2012-03-12 18:18|0次评论|298次阅读
    要使用数据库你得先弄清楚他的数据类型,不是吗?sqlite 数据类型及其简单: NULL. 空值 INTEGER. 整型 REAL.浮点型 TEXT.文本类型 BLOB. 二进制类型,用来存储文件,比如图片。 以上是sqlite的存储类型,当然,每种类型会根据数据长度有不同的子类型。这个现在不讲, 因为...
top Created with Sketch. 顶部